PUCLARO is a 6 MW hydro power plant in Chile, operated by HIDROELECTRICA PUCLARO S.A. Ranked #98 of 143 hydro plants in Chile, PUCLARO's 6 MW represents 0.05% of the total hydro capacity of 12,561 MW. The largest hydro plant in Chile is Ralco Hydroelectric Plant at 690 MW, making PUCLARO 115 times smaller. Nearby plants within 50 km include EL PENON (80.838 MW, Oil), TAMBO REAL (2.94 MW, Solar), and SDGX01 (1.28 MW, Solar). The facility is located in the Coquimbo Region, approximately 300 km from La Serena.
